Abstract

Systems, methods, and non-transitory, machine-readable media may facilitate multi-environment cellular network development and testing. A plurality of cloud-based environments that are configured according to an hierarchical order and that allow for development and/or testing of features and/or services with respect to a cellular network may be created. The plurality of cloud-based environments may be communicatively coupled to one or more software repositories via a first plurality of pipelines. The plurality of cloud-based environments may be communicatively coupled to one or more issue monitors via a second plurality of pipelines. The plurality of cloud-based environments may be exposed to service provider systems and allowing the service provider systems to develop and/or test features and/or services with respect to the cellular network within the plurality of cloud-based environments.

Claims (40)

1 . (canceled)

2 . A system comprising:

one or more processing devices communicatively coupled to memory communicatively coupled with and readable by the one or more processing devices and having stored therein processor-readable instructions which, when executed by the one or more processing devices, configure the system to perform operations comprising:

facilitating a cloud-based test environment that allows for testing of features and/or services with respect to a cellular network, wherein the cloud-based test environment is configured to provide a simulated cellular network that corresponds to one or more configurations of the cellular network;

exposing the cloud-based test environment to a service provider system and allowing the service provider system to test features and/or services within the cloud-based test environment;

simulating one or more test cases with respect to input provided by the service provider system and one or more components of the simulated cellular network;

monitoring how the simulated cellular network responds to the simulating the one or more test cases; and

exposing results of the simulating the one or more test cases within the cloud-based test environment.

3 . The system as recited in claim 2 , the operations further comprising:

using a parameter creator to communicate with the one or more components of the simulated cellular network and generate test parameters for the one or more test cases.

4 . The system as recited in claim 2 , wherein the simulating the one or more test cases comprises using a system monitor to attempt to implement network functions, and the monitoring comprises using the system monitor to monitor how the simulated cellular network responds to the network functions.

5 . The system as recited in claim 2 , wherein the simulating the one or more test cases comprises using a traffic simulator to simulate traffic on the simulated cellular network.

6 . The system as recited in claim 2 , wherein the simulating the one or more test cases comprises simulating the one or more test cases with respect to a network slice of the simulated cellular network and using a slice parameter creator to generate test parameters for the one or more test cases with respect to the network slice.

7 . The system as recited in claim 2 , wherein the cloud-based test environment is one of a plurality of cloud-based environments that are configured according to a hierarchical order and that allow for development and/or testing of features and/or services with respect to the cellular network.

8 . The system as recited in claim 2 , wherein the simulated cellular network corresponds to the one or more configurations of the cellular network that are running in production.
